Cruzio Internet


We recently updated and some users are having difficulty reaching the new site.

If you are seeing this page, it means that your web browser, your computer, or your router has cached the old page information.

If you need to check your email immediately, please visit Cruzio Webmail or, for web hosting customers,

To manage your Cruzio account, go to

In order to see the new, please reboot your computer, modem, and router and try visiting the site again.

Apologies for the inconvenience.

The folks at Cruzio